Output ce26a25812902f9f50954cbbf9310c8a707ecba02761e32378113a0d5e604947:0

value
10417728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812e6d8e63bd603db825a34637785b930890f1bd OP_EQUAL
address
3DU4iAGkYGNdMe1SfaYkdiCHZijJZzRf2c
transaction
ce26a25812902f9f50954cbbf9310c8a707ecba02761e32378113a0d5e604947